Gunfight in Cangas de Onís | Bank robbery leaves one officer injured and one robber dead One of the two robbers has been arrested, while the second committed suicide by shooting himself after freeing the three hostages inside the bank branch. An officer sustained minor injuries during the exchange of gunfire. The robbery of a Liberbank branch in the center of Cangas de Onís ended with one Civil Guard officer injured, one of the robbers arrested, and a second robber dead after shooting himself in the head. Shortly after noon, the three hostages inside the bank branch were able to leave, and subsequently, the robber who was also inside committed suicide. The deceased robber is J.C.S.G., born in Miranda de Ebro (Burgos) in 1957. The other robber, initially arrested, has been identified as J.M.S.V., also born in the Burgos town in 1974. The incident occurred shortly after 9:00 a.m. at a Liberbank branch located on Avenida de Covadonga, in the heart of Cangas de Onís. A woman who was about to enter the branch shortly after the robbers alerted emergency services (112) upon noticing the situation. Eyewitnesses explained that the two robbers left the bank and one of them began shooting at the officers who arrived at the scene, wounding one of them in the arm. The officer was initially treated by paramedics at the scene and then transported by ambulance. The Civil Guard responded with several shots and managed to arrest one of the robbers, while the other barricaded himself inside the bank. The officers gave him a mobile phone to put him in contact with a negotiator who convinced him to release the three hostages. He then shot himself, sustaining injuries that ultimately proved fatal, according to Civil Guard sources. The incident has caused considerable alarm among residents. One of the witnesses, a customer at the La Golosa café, located directly across from the bank branch, recounted that the two robbers left the bank and one of them began firing at the officers, with one of the shots hitting the café's facade. While repelling the attack and arresting one of the robbers, the Civil Guard asked the people in the café, including the branch manager, to remain inside. Given the tense situation created by one of the armed robbers barricading himself inside a building with several hostages, the Civil Guard maintained a large security perimeter for several hours to keep onlookers away.
